Output 1fedfd59ba659591a221d10a590268ac5ea94759a1f9a0d26b0797ec70f06c9a:1

value
13105108
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3af27a2902502b6258efae23e759699f1b1b4b8b OP_EQUAL
address
374hbHDEgxRagqVVgUjZsTLLiTTJfQgiSc
transaction
1fedfd59ba659591a221d10a590268ac5ea94759a1f9a0d26b0797ec70f06c9a
spent
true